The ‘Heads Up’ Railcar Motion Detector is a new safety siren designed to give rail yard workers a warning if a car starts to move. The ‘Heads Up’ attaches magnetically to the bearing cap of any freight car wheel. For the same reason that forklift truck and other vehicles are equipped with beepers, the ‘Heads Up’ detector warns workers that a rail car is moving. When the car wheel turn more than 10 degrees in either direction, the battery-powered sensor emits a powerful 90 db two-tone warble. The siren has a baffle to moderate the sound level, and an illuminated on-off switch. The NEMA-4X housing is rain and dust-proof and all hardware is corrosion-resistant. A 9-volt replaceable battery provides 30 minutes of siren life. The ‘Heads Up’ weighs 1 pound and fits in the palm of the hand.
The Railcar Motion Sensor operates on 110-vAC and can detect a railcar, truck, or any other large, metallic, moving object up to 100 feet away from the sensor unit. The sensor is adjustable to mass and velocity and can be installed up to 1,000 feet away from the light and horn control box. The sensing unit is designed to be buried under the railroad track or roadway. NEMA-4 controls are standard, and explosion proof units are available.

The OPW 2173AVN Vapor Recovery Dry Disconnect Coupling provides for easy access in recovering vapors for either top or bottom loading/unloading tank truck operations. The OPW 2173AVN Dry Disconnect Coupling installs onto the QRB valve on tank trailers and can provide a dry disconnect connection for emergency evacuation of hazardous liquids in the case of roll-over.
Benefits
• Closed-Loop Protection – Helps protect people and the environment by providing a vapor and liquid tight seal during the connection / disconnection process specifically designed to contain VOC (Volatile Organic Compounds) products that have high vapor pressure that evaporates quickly. Contains fugitive emissions and transfers VOC’s without vapor loss.
• Roll-Over Safety – Its low profile design keeps the fitting below roll-over plane to minimize damage in the event of a roll-over. Meets IMO profile dimensions.
• Easy Emergency Evacuation – Provides a dry disconnect connection for emergency evacuation of hazardous liquids in case of roll-over.
• Quick and Easy Cleaning – Designed for easy disassembly for periodic routine cleaning.
Features
• Vapor Hose Connection – 2″ Kamvalok® Dry Disconnect Coupling or D2000™ Actuating Couplers.
• No trailer modifications required – Easy attachment to existing MC307, DOT407, MC312, and DOT412 trailers.
• The 3″ straight thread mounting with 2″ dry disconnect cam and groove connection makes the ideal 3″ x 2″ adaptor for any QRB valves.

However, with the many varying factors that impact fluid dynamics, there are no hard-and-fast rules for determining exactly what type of loader must be used in each installation. Personal preference, operating experience and methods, safety requirements and local customs all warrant consideration.
When needing truck loading arms designed for your unique application, the following things are taken into consideration:
• Temperature and pressure of liquid product to be handled
• Type of tank or container that will be used
• Flow rate
• Adequate capacity without excessive pressure drop
• Physical facility dimensions and limitations
• Adequate horizontal and vertical range
• Ease of operation
• Ease of maintenance
• Special requirements
• Cost of design and manufacturing

• Redundant Sealing
~ Incorporates a main seal, back-up seal, and environmental seals
~ If main product seal ever leaks due to normal wear, the back-up seal contains the fluid
~ Any main seal leakage would be channeled to leak detection port
~ Environmental seal provides a third layer of protection
• Bearing Module
~ Deep groove replaceable dual and single race ball bearing technology
~ Easy replacement or rebuild options
~ Ball removal not required to access main seals
~ Endura™ 8800-8900 series feature all stainless steel construction
• Easy Maintenance
~ Simply unbolt sealing flanges to access seals
~ No ball bearings to remove
• Leak Detection Port
~ In the event of main seal leakage, fluid would be channeled to leak detection port
~ Quick and easy way to monitor performance so that maintenance can be performed
• Purge Port
~ For critical applications, an inert gas can be injected at leak detection/purge port
~ Inert gas pressure higher than product pressure to virtually eliminate risk of fugitive emission.
~ Recommended for your extreme application
Using sight flow indicators you can efficiently and effectively visually monitor the flow of fluids to determine where, if any, problems exist at certain points along the industrial process line. These inexpensive, relatively simple devices are installed directly in the process line and allow operators to observe flow rate, direction, color and clarity through a glass viewing lens.
We offer a complete line of sight flow indicators, including the popular VISI-FLO® series by OPW. These indicators provide a quick, reliable way to monitor fluid lines. Available in a variety of sizes, styles and materials for a wide range of industrial applications, all OPW sight flow indicators are tested to 1-1/2 times rated pressure to ensure maximum reliability in a variety of conditions.
The complaint most often registered against sight flow indicators is that they leak, principally due to the failure of the conventional flat seals many use. VISI-FLO® is guaranteed not to leak for three full years under normal use. The key design attributes that enable innovative radial sealing design is so good, it’s guaranteed not to leak!
The unique bolt-on design fastens the face plate assembly directly to the body without any special torquing sequence. This provides quick access to the unit from the front side, which gives companies the flexibility to install VISI-FLO® in locations where other sight flow indicators are unable to be installed due to clearance problems.

Bottom Loading Arm for Tank Trucks
To bottom load bulk chemicals the OPW loading arm swings under trucks. This type of installation typically consists of a Single-Arm Loader, A-Frame Design, Swiveling Boom Arm, and Dry Disconnect Coupling.
Top Loading Arm with Integrated Gangway and Safety Cage
For top loading tank trucks the OPW Top Loading Arm contains an integrated gangway and safety cage. This type of installation typically consists of a Single-Arm Loader, Swiveling Boom Arm, Vapor Recovery Hose, Overfill Protection and Hatch Cover Plate.
Supported Boom Arm Design
The Supported OPW Boom Arm provides dependable service in high usage installations and is designed for iso-containers and top loading tank trucks. This type of installation consists of a Single-Arm Loader, Swiveling Boom Arm, Pillow Block or Flange Bearing, and Dry Disconnect Coupler.

Our swivel joints have a broad range of uses in the chemical, petrochemical, petroleum, refining, distilling, mining, brewing industries, as well as farm fertilizing and irrigation. Design, plant and maintenance engineers use swivel joints in flexible piping systems, loading arms, hose reels, sewer rodding and wastewater treatment applications, and various types of process machinery. Our swivel joints are also used in machine tool coolant transfer, drum filling applications, and in a variety of in-plant fluid and dry bulk transfer applications.
Versatility is the key to swivel joints. They make it possible for you to use rigid metal piping for loading and unloading fluids and dry product under pressure or vacuum without the difficulty or danger of handling heavy, cumbersome hoses. A swivel joint can feature combinations of five metals and five seal materials to meet most material handling requirements. They can also be custom designed to conform to your special specifications.
For applications where a hose is necessary, swivel joints mounted at the end of the hose eliminate kinking and twisting, and reduce hose wear. Fitted to metal frameworks and attached to hoses, the joints can guide the hose more easily and keep uncontrolled hose from kinking and denting or scratching tanks, trucks, and other equipment

A top loading system offers sufficient horizontal range to reach the farthest compartment without re-spotting the vehicle. Sufficient vertical movement and drop-pipe lengths provide ease in servicing vehicles of varying heights. Top loading arms can also be used for tight-fill and vapor recovery applications when used with specially designed and engineered components, such as vapor plates, tapered hatch plugs, and inflatable hatch seals.
